GU27 1DB is a sought-after residential area located 0.5km from Shepherds Hill in Haslemere. Note: this is a large-user or commercial postcode — residential population data may be limited. Administratively it sits within Haslemere East and Grayswood ward and the South West Surrey constituency.
This is a mature area with an older, predominantly retired population. This is a settled, family-oriented neighbourhood (average age 53) — stable, lower-turnover, predominantly owner-occupied.
Safety: Crime rates are low here at 19 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. The area ranks among the least deprived 20% in England — a strong signal of community wellbeing, good schools, and low crime.
Census 2021 statistics for GU27 1DB are sourced from Output Area E00157684 (shared with 14 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.

gavel Crime Overview 12 Months (up to 2026-02)
GU27 1DB has low crime rates — 19 incidents per 1,000 residents. The most reported categories are violence and sexual offences and public order. Commercial streets and transport hubs naturally generate more incidents than quiet residential roads.
